NOVELTY - A high thermal conductivity thermoplastic material is prepared by using nylon 6, graphene micro-sheets, alumina, boron nitride, and dispersant. USE - High thermal conductivity thermoplastic material. ADVANTAGE - The thermoplastic material uses graphene micro-sheets, alumina and boron nitride as mixed heat-conducting agents in nylon 6 which forms strong heat-conducting network and exerts synergistic heat-conducting effect.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An INDEPENDENT CLAIM is included for preparation of the high thermal conductivity thermoplastic material, which involves drying nylon 6, graphene micro-sheets, alumina, boron nitride and dispersing agent at 80-100 degrees C, preferably 90 degrees C for 8-16 hours, preferably 12 hours, mixing to obtain raw material mixture, feeding the raw material mixture into twin-screw extruder for melt extrusion, and granulating.
